Challenges Faced by Pakistani Freelancers
While Udemy offers numerous advantages, Pakistani freelancers often face specific challenges when using international platforms:
- Payment Issues: PayPal does not operate in Pakistan, making it challenging for freelancers to make payments for courses. Instead, consider using alternatives like Payoneer or Wise, which provide convenient payment solutions.
- Currency Conversion: With the current exchange rate hovering around 280 PKR for $1, it’s essential to factor in the costs when purchasing courses.
- Internet Access: A reliable internet connection is crucial for accessing online courses, which can be a hurdle in remote areas of Pakistan.
Practical Steps to Access Udemy Courses in Pakistan
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you navigate Udemy as a freelancer in Pakistan:
Step 1: Create an Account on Udemy
Visit the Udemy website and sign up for a free account. Provide a valid email address and choose a strong password.
Step 2: Browse Courses
Utilize the search bar to find courses relevant to your field. You can filter results based on ratings, duration, and price to find the best fit.
Step 3: Payment Options
When you find a course you’d like to take, proceed to checkout. Since PayPal is not an option, consider using:
- Payoneer: Create a Payoneer account, link it to your local bank (HBL, MCB, UBL, Meezan Bank, or Allied Bank), and use it to make payments on Udemy.
- Wise: Wise offers a multi-currency account that allows you to convert and send money internationally at lower fees than traditional banks.
Step 4: Start Learning
Once you’ve completed the payment, you can start your course immediately. Take advantage of the lifetime access to revisit the material whenever needed.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are online courses necessary for freelancing?
Courses are very useful for learning skills. Coursera and Udemy have excellent courses. Coursera financial aid can help you get free certificates.
What's the difference between Coursera and Udemy?
Coursera offers university-backed courses with more valuable certificates. Udemy is better for practical skills and cheaper during sales.
Which courses should Pakistani freelancers take?
Web development, graphic design, digital marketing, content writing, and SEO courses are most beneficial. These skills have high market demand.
